Coordinated clauses are independent clauses of equal syntactic weight that are linked by coordinating conjunctions such as “and,” “but,” or “or.” These conjunctions facilitate the creation of compound sentences, allowing for the expression of related ideas with balance and clarity. Understanding the use of coordinating conjunctions enhances the construction of cohesive written and spoken communication.

Adverbs of manner, such as “quickly” or “carefully,” provide information about how an action is performed. Understanding the placement of these adverbs in a sentence is crucial for conveying precise details about the manner in which an activity occurs.

Adjective order is a crucial aspect of English syntax, and there is a specific sequence that native speakers instinctively follow when using multiple adjectives before a noun. This order is based on categories such as opinion, size, age, shape, color, proper adjective, and purpose.

Adverbs can function as sentence modifiers, providing additional information about the speaker's attitude, certainty, or the likelihood of an event. Adverbs in this context, such as “fortunately” or “surprisingly,” play a vital role in conveying the speaker's perspective in American English.

Gradable adjectives in American English often take modifiers like “very,” “quite” or “rather” to express different degrees of intensity. Understanding how to use these modifiers enhances language proficiency and allows for more nuanced and precise expression.
